Warning Signs You Need Retail Store Water Damage Restoration

Water damage can be hidden from view, making it difficult to detect. But, there are warning signs you can look out for to prevent further damage to your store.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to costly repairs and losses.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ors in your store can be a sign of water damage. If you notice a persistent musty smell, it’s essential to investigate further to find out the source of the odor.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Visible signs of water damage on your floors can show a more significant issue. If you notice warped or buckled flooring, it’s crucial to address the problem quickly to prevent further damage.

Peeling Paint or Walls

Peeling paint or walls can be a sign of water damage. If you notice these signs, it’s essential to investigate further to find out the extent of the damage.

Stains or Water Rings

Visible stains or water rings on your floors or walls can show water damage. If you notice these signs, it’s crucial to address the problem quickly to prevent further damage.

Mold Growth

Mold growth in your store can be a sign of water damage. If you notice mold growth, it’s essential to address the problem quickly to prevent further damage and health risks.

Retail Store Water Damage Restoration Cost in Jasper, GA

The cost of retail store water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are based on the severity of the damage, the extent of the restoration needed, and the equipment required.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and equipment required.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, equipment required, and dehumidification time.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and cleaning products required.
Restoration and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, materials required, and labor costs.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and may vary based on the specific requirements of your store.
